Brazil: court upgrades civil union

A Brazilian state court has created the country’s first legal same-sex marriage after a couple petitioned to have their civil union upgraded to a marriage.

In May, Brazil’s Supreme Court ruled that same-sex couples deserved the same rights and entitlements as married heterosexual couples and found that language in the Constitution and Civil Code discussing marriage as being between “a man and a woman” did not constitute a ban on same-sex marriage.

The court stopped short of legalising same-sex marriage but ruled that notaries should perform civil unions for gay and lesbian couples.

However, on June 27, Sao Paulo state judge Fernando Henrique Pinto ruled that Sergio Kauffman Sousa and Luiz Andre Moresi could convert their civil union into a full marriage.

The state attorney-general’s office advised the court the marriage would be legal. It is unclear if the result sets a national precedent or whether it will be challenged in a higher court.
